Transaction ef633a7e05b46e34d0f22c670be2016aaf08ade28fb52c3cdcc620e34559dd9f
1 Input
1 Output
-
ef633a7e05b46e34d0f22c670be2016aaf08ade28fb52c3cdcc620e34559dd9f:0
- value
- 443123
- script pubkey
- OP_0 OP_PUSHBYTES_20 817f4ef9dfa0b277b149010d8ed34df0d7598ec2
- address
- bc1qs9l5a7wl5ze80v2fqyxca56d7rt4nrkzvmr569